idealista.vips-role
Rol de Ansible para Vips
Este rol de Ansible instala la biblioteca de procesamiento de imágenes libvips en un entorno Debian.
Comenzando
Estas instrucciones te ayudarán a obtener una copia del rol para tu playbook de Ansible. Una vez lanzado, instalará las bibliotecas de libvips.
Requisitos previos
Versión de Ansible 2.3.1.0 instalada. El destino del inventario debe ser un entorno Debian.
Para fines de prueba, se utiliza Molecule con Docker y Vagrant como controlador (con el plugin landrush) y VirtualBox como proveedor.
Instalación
Crea o añade a tu archivo de dependencias de roles (por ejemplo, requirements.yml):
- src: idealista.vips_role
version: 1.0.0
name: vips
Instala el rol con el comando ansible-galaxy:
ansible-galaxy install -p roles -r requirements.yml -f
Utiliza en un playbook:
- hosts: someserver
roles:
- role: vips
Uso
Consulta el archivo de propiedades defaults para ver las posibles configuraciones.
La versión soportada de orc es >= 0.4.20.
Pruebas
pipenv install -r test-requirements.txt --python 2.7
pipenv run molecule test --driver docker
Construido con
Versiones
Para las versiones disponibles, consulta las etiquetas en este repositorio.
Además, puedes ver qué cambios hay en cada versión en el archivo CHANGELOG.md.
Autores
- Idealista - Trabajo con - idealista
Consulta también la lista de contribuyentes que participaron en este proyecto.
Licencia
Este proyecto tiene licencia bajo la licencia Apache 2.0 - consulta el archivo LICENSE para más detalles.
Contribuir
Por favor, lee CONTRIBUTING.md para detalles sobre nuestro código de conducta y el proceso para enviarnos solicitudes de extracción.
ansible-galaxy install idealista.vips-role